The Atlanta Hawks are an NBA team based in Atlanta. The Hawks compete as a member of the league's Eastern Conference Southeast Division. The team plays its home games at State Farm Arena.


The team's origins can be traced to the establishment of the Buffalo Bisons in 1946 in Buffalo, New York, a member of the National Basketball League (NBL) owned by Ben Kerner and...
